Bridge++  Ver. 1.2.x
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Macros Pages
RandomNumbers::rand_gauss_even Class Reference

#include <randomNumbers.h>

Public Member Functions

 rand_gauss_even (Field &f, RandomNumbers *rng)
 
void operator() (const bool do_fill)
 
size_t block_size () const
 

Private Attributes

RandomNumbersm_rng
 
double * m_ptr
 
size_t m_block
 

Detailed Description

Definition at line 73 of file randomNumbers.h.

Constructor & Destructor Documentation

RandomNumbers::rand_gauss_even::rand_gauss_even ( Field f,
RandomNumbers rng 
)
inline

Definition at line 76 of file randomNumbers.h.

Member Function Documentation

size_t RandomNumbers::rand_gauss_even::block_size ( ) const

Definition at line 105 of file randomNumbers.cpp.

void RandomNumbers::rand_gauss_even::operator() ( const bool  do_fill)

Definition at line 82 of file randomNumbers.cpp.

Member Data Documentation

size_t RandomNumbers::rand_gauss_even::m_block
private

Definition at line 84 of file randomNumbers.h.

double* RandomNumbers::rand_gauss_even::m_ptr
private

Definition at line 83 of file randomNumbers.h.

RandomNumbers* RandomNumbers::rand_gauss_even::m_rng
private

Definition at line 82 of file randomNumbers.h.


The documentation for this class was generated from the following files: